Transaction 6852396a2f578f4297b5576bd76aba141a14ef44c99148a55c7a89a09aa32b5a
1 Input
1 Output
-
6852396a2f578f4297b5576bd76aba141a14ef44c99148a55c7a89a09aa32b5a:0
- value
- 15504009
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b344e049b8fd3d135c937075d5309827fd547291 OP_EQUAL
- address
- 3J2uPUhn3LEUTbKk79dvTXiRURLurGxyn3